zhuaiiii_ 2024-11-15 10:36 采纳率: 0%
浏览 5

如何在Myeclipse中启动tomcat6 Server控制台出现如下报错?(相关搜索:拒绝连接)

在Myeclipse中启动tomcat6 Server控制台出现如下报错,localhost一直拒绝连接

img

  • 写回答

2条回答 默认 最新

  • 趣享先生 优质创作者: 编程框架技术领域 2024-11-15 10:47
    关注

    该回答参考ChatGPT,由吾为汝整理提供如若有用,还请题主采纳!

    在 MyEclipse 中启动 Tomcat 6 服务器时遇到“localhost 拒绝连接”的错误,通常是由于以下几个原因导致的。以下是一些可能的解决方案:

    1. 检查 Tomcat 服务器是否已启动

      • 确保 Tomcat 服务器已经成功启动。可以在控制台中查看 Tomcat 的启动日志,确认没有错误信息。
    2. 检查端口设置

      • 默认情况下,Tomcat 使用 8080 端口。确保该端口没有被其他应用程序占用。可以在命令行中使用以下命令检查端口占用情况:
        netstat -ano | findstr :8080
        
      • 如果发现有其他应用程序占用该端口,可以尝试停止该应用程序或更改 Tomcat 的端口设置。
    3. 检查防火墙设置

      • 有时,防火墙可能会阻止对 Tomcat 端口的访问。确保防火墙允许访问 8080 端口(或你配置的其他端口)。
    4. 检查 web.xml 配置

      • 根据错误信息,似乎在 web.xml 中的 servlet 映射存在问题。检查 web.xml 文件,确保 servlet 的 <url-pattern> 配置正确,没有语法错误或重复的映射。
    5. 查看 Tomcat 日志

      • 检查 Tomcat 的日志文件(通常位于 logs 目录下),查看是否有更详细的错误信息。这可以帮助你定位问题的根源。
    6. 清理和重建项目

      • 在 MyEclipse 中,尝试清理项目并重新构建。右键点击项目,选择“Clean”选项,然后重新启动 Tomcat。
    7. 检查 Java 环境

      • 确保你的 Java 环境配置正确,且与 Tomcat 兼容。检查 JDK 和 JRE 的版本,确保它们与 Tomcat 6 兼容。
    8. 重新配置 Tomcat 服务器

      • 如果以上方法都无效,尝试删除并重新配置 Tomcat 服务器。在 MyEclipse 中,右键点击服务器,选择“Remove”,然后重新添加 Tomcat 服务器。
    9. 使用不同的浏览器

      • 有时,浏览器的缓存可能会导致连接问题。尝试使用不同的浏览器访问 http://localhost:8080

    通过这些步骤,你应该能够解决在 MyEclipse 中启动 Tomcat 服务器时遇到的问题。如果还有其他疑问,请随时告诉我!

    评论

报告相同问题?

问题事件

  • 创建了问题 11月15日